About Sources* SOURCES is a community-based non-profit organization providing support and hope to communities in the Lower Mainland, on Vancouver Island, and across Northern BC. Sources strives to create vibrant and resilient communities through support to adults, children, youth, and families facing challenges in life such as mental health, disability, poverty, substance use, and conflict. We support our communities through leadership, education, and volunteerism.

Sources is committed to learning about, celebrating and incorporating Indigenous knowledge into our practices as we continue our work in truth and reconciliation. People of all races, cultures, ethnicities, 2SLGBTQIA+, and abilities are welcomed to work with us. We value diversity, respect, and collaboration as we promote our mission: social wellness for our community. *Sources Community Living Services* Sources Community Living provides all-encompassing care for individuals who have been referred to us by Community Living British Columbia. These programs support individuals with intellectual disabilities and mental health related needs. Our mission is to enable the pursuit of the best quality of life possible for our clients. We do this by fostering independence, well-being and social participation.
